J. W. Cook is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Mechanics of Materials and Condensed Matter Physics.
According to data from OpenAlex, J. W. Cook has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 661 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 4 papers in Mechanics of Materials and 4 papers in Condensed Matter Physics. Recurrent topics in J. W. Cook’s work include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(4 papers), Quantum and electron transport phenomena (3 papers) and Superconductivity in MgB2 and Alloys (3 papers). J. W. Cook is often cited by papers focused on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(4 papers), Quantum and electron transport phenomena (3 papers) and Superconductivity in MgB2 and Alloys (3 papers). J. W. Cook coll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and The Netherlands. J. W. Cook's co-authors include M. J. Skove, Claudia Luhrs, Ties Brands, David A. Glocker and J E Gordon and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Journal of Physics D Applied Physics.
